NJPW Talent’s Contract Set to Expire Later This Month

0

A prominent name will be leaving New Japan Pro Wrestling at some time this month, until a new deal can be reached very soon. 

The contract of Alex Coughlin is set to expire this month, Fightful Select has reported. Coughlin is a current member of the Bullet Club and joined the faction in June of last year. 

Alex Coughlin in New Japan

At NJPW Independence Day 2021: Night One, Coughlin teamed with Gabe Kidd to capture the NJPW Strong Openweight Tag Team Championships. The pair defeated Bishamon to win the titles, the first taste of New Japan gold for either man. The pair would hold the gold until October’s Destruction in Ry?goku where they lost the titles to Guerrillas of Destiny.

Coughlin Outside of New Japan

In addition to his work with NJPW, Coughlin is known for his work with Ring of Honor. After appearing a few times in 2019, Coughlin returned to ROH in April 2023 and would team with Katsuyori Shibata, to defeat The Workhorsemen. After the match, Coughlin pointed at Shibata’s ROH Pure Championship, teasing a future match. That match would happen in June and saw Shibata retain the Pure Championship. 

Coughlin has also appeared for AEW. He made his debut on the May 10, 2022, edition of Dark . He and other members of the LA Dojo would save LA Dojo’s The DKC and Kevin Knight from a post-match attack by The Factory. At the AEWxNJPW: Forbidden Door Buy-In show, Coughlin teamed with Yuya Uemura, The DKC, and Kevin Knight in a losing effort to Max Caster, Billy Gunn, Austin Gunn, and Colten Gunn.

Unique Reason Why Most Serious Charge Against Liv Morgan Was Dropped

0

A unique technicality was crucial for the most serious drug-related charge against WWE Superstar being dropped this week. 

Morgan was arrested on December 14th in Sumter County, Florida, following a traffic stop and was charged with possession of drugs, possibly synthetic cannabinoids. She was also charged with marijuana possession, not exceeding 20 grams, and possession of drug equipment.

Why the Charge Was Dropped

This week, the possession of drugs, possibly synthetic cannabinoids charge was dropped against Morgan, which will come as a huge relief to the Superstar. This was the most serious charge against the former SmackDown Women’s Champion. 

The decision to drop the charge came as a surprise to many, but there is a reason for this. An Assistant State Attorney in Sumter County told KOMO News that to prove the charge, the State is required to prove that the THC came from synthetic sources and was not derived from plant sources. No labs in the State of Florida perform such tests, so it was remanded to county court as possession of cannabis. 

With no labs to perform the test, this charge was dropped. In a statement to The Messenger, Morgan’s attorney Jack Goldberg said: 

“We are extremely pleased that the State Attorney’s office made the correct decision to not purse felony charges against Gionna [Morgan].”

What’s Next? 

The charge of possession of marijuana, less than 20 grams, is a first-degree misdemeanor in Florida. It can be punishable by up to one year in jail or on probation, along with a $1,000 fine. Conviction of possession also results in a six-month driving license suspension, random drug testing, and the reimbursement of all fees related to the sentence. There is no heat on Morgan for this arrest within WWE

Nickelback at SmackDown

For all the Superstars at SmackDown, one of the biggest names in entertainment at the show remained backstage. On Twitter, Triple H shared a photo with Nickelback frontman Chad Kroeger and made reference to their popular track ‘Photograph’. 

Nickelback and Professional Wrestling

While Kroeger and his bandmates haven’t competed in the ring, Nickelback has close ties to the world of professional wrestling. In 2009, their song ‘Burn it to the Ground’ became the official theme of Monday Night Raw. The theme would be used until Raw 1,000 in July 2012. 

Music from Nickelback has been used for several WWE Premium Live Events. Their track ‘This Means War’ was used for the Elimination Chamber 2012 event, while ‘Edge of a Revolution’ was used for Survivor Series 2014. The group also performed live for the Tribute to the Troops event in 2011 with a rendition of ‘Burn it to the Ground’.
